We have developed a scanning spectrometer system capable of being flown in high‐altitude balloon studies of the earth’s atmosphere. Primary characteristics of the instrument are small size, large operative wavelength range (350–1100 nm), high‐data density (151 data samples across each spectral scan and each scan completed in approximately 10 s), and real‐time data telemetry to ground. We also developed and utilized a computer software package to provide a real‐time monitor of balloon gondola and instrument performance. Software reliability was enhanced by proof of correctness techniques.
